管理一个支持推送通知和InAppPurchase的app的多个构建方案可以通过以下步骤进行:
- 构建方案的概念:构建方案是指在开发过程中,为了满足不同需求和场景,针对同一个app的不同版本进行管理和发布的策略和流程。
- 分类:根据不同的需求和场景,可以将构建方案分为以下几类:
- 开发环境构建方案:用于开发人员在本地开发和调试的环境,通常包含调试工具和模拟器。
- 测试环境构建方案:用于测试人员进行功能测试和性能测试的环境,通常包含测试工具和真实设备。
- 生产环境构建方案:用于发布到App Store或其他应用商店的正式版本,通常需要进行代码优化和安全性验证。
- 优势:通过管理多个构建方案,可以实现以下优势:
- 提高开发效率:不同的构建方案可以满足不同的开发需求,开发人员可以根据需要选择合适的构建方案进行开发和调试。
- 提高测试质量:测试人员可以根据不同的构建方案进行全面的测试,确保app在不同环境下的稳定性和性能。
- 灵活发布版本:通过管理多个构建方案,可以根据不同的发布需求选择合适的版本进行发布,提供更好的用户体验。
- 应用场景:适用于需要支持推送通知和InAppPurchase功能的app,例如社交媒体应用、电子商务应用、新闻应用等。
- 推荐的腾讯云相关产品和产品介绍链接地址:
- 推送通知:腾讯云移动推送服务(https://cloud.tencent.com/product/umeng_push)
- InAppPurchase:腾讯云移动应用内购买(https://cloud.tencent.com/product/iap)
通过使用腾讯云的移动推送服务和移动应用内购买服务,可以方便地实现推送通知和InAppPurchase功能,并且与腾讯云其他服务相互集成,提供全面的解决方案。